CVE-2011-4968
nginx http proxy module does not verify peer identity of https origin server which could facilitate man-in-the-middle attack (MITM)

CVE-2010-2263
nginx 0.8 prior to 0.8.40 and 0.7 prior to 0.7.66, when running on Windows, allows remote malicious users to obtain source code or unparsed content of arbitrary files under the web document root by appending ::$DATA to the URI.
